#!/usr/bin/env sh
# This deploy hook will deploy ssl cert on kong proxy engine based on api request_host parameter.
# Note that ssl plugin should be available on Kong instance
# The hook will match cdomain to request_host, in case of multiple domain it will always take the first
# one (acme.sh behaviour).
# If ssl config already exist it will update only cert and key not touching other parameter
# If ssl config doesn't exist it will only upload cert and key and not set other parameter
# Not that we deploy full chain
# See https://getkong.org/plugins/dynamic-ssl/ for other options
# If certificate already exist it will update only cert and key not touching other parameter
# If certificate doesn't exist it will only upload cert and key and not set other parameter
# Note that we deploy full chain
# Written by Geoffroi Genot <ggenot@voxbone.com>
